Facilitated description 
 

The work ‘Aldo Manuzio’ by an unknown artist is a painting on canvas from around 1620 that is kept at the Pinacoteca Ambrosiana in Milan.
Restorer Pinin Brambilla Barcilon restored the work in 2013.
The painting had an old and very yellowed painting.
The background and hat of the character had been redone in previous restorations.
Restorer Pinin Brambilla removed some makeovers that were no longer suitable for preservation and that covered parts of the original painting.
It has carried out a selective and gradual cleaning (cleaning the surface of the work of art of the dirt deposited over time).
